Houston Chronicle: Wider access and protections for health care consumers kick in on Thursday as a set of health law provisions take effect. "Most of this month's changes apply directly to the 12 million Texans covered by private health insurance plans, according to the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services. Insurers may no longer charge co-payments, deductibles or co-insurance for preventive services.
A research team at Cold Spring Harbor Laboratory has used a recently developed technology they call TSUNAMI to create the first animal model of the adult-onset version of spinal muscular atrophy, a devastating motor-neuron illness.
A scientist from The Scripps Research Institute has won a four-year, $1.9 million grant from the National Institutes of Health to better understand the parasite that causes malaria, laying the groundwork to develop better drugs to combat the widespread and deadly disease.
The support provided for women with secondary breast cancer is inadequate and urgent steps are needed to provide better services for patients with this progressive incurable disease, which kills half a million women worldwide every year. Those are the key recommendations to emerge from a trio of papers in the September issue of the European Journal of Cancer Care.
